Divya Anantharaman is New York City's premiere taxidermist. An award winning licensed professional preserving animals with honor and compassion for clients ranging from museums, designers, gallerists, and collectors. Her specialties are birds, small mammals, and anatomic anomalies, with a select number of commissions open for pets. Her work seeks to combine the demonstrative aspect of scientific presentation with the symbolic, introspective nature of art, using taxidermy to engage diverse audiences with conservation. She is passionately curious about the untapped potential of this scientific art, and what happens when we surrender to enchantment with nature.
She left the corporate fashion industry to pursue her love of natural history as the resident taxidermist at the Morbid Anatomy Museum, and has since built a following creating taxidermy, skeletal, and entomology displays, along with jewelry and wearable art, for anyone who finds wonder in the natural world. She was recently featured in the award winning documentary, “Rearranging Skin”. In addition to running her own business, she works part time at the esteemed studio of George Dante, which specializes in museum taxidermy and historic conservation. Here, her passion for nature grows through helping preserve animals and exhibits for future generations. She is also a board member of the New England Association of Taxidermists and Garden State Taxidermy Association. She was awarded 2019 Best of Category Professional Division for both Birds and Mammals at the New England Taxidermy Championships, won second place in the Professional division at the 2017 World Taxidermy Championships, and is the coauthor of the book "Stuffed Animals: A Modern Guide to Taxidermy." Highlights of her client list include various natural history museums, Tiffany' & Co, Neil Patrick Harris + David Burtka, Columbia University, and artists who have shown at the Venice Biennale. She is passionate about the human-animal relationship, engaging diverse perspectives, and demystifying taxidermy for beginners through workshops and lectures in a safe, inclusive environment. In her commitment to conservation, she works with various organizations like the Audubon Society, and runs a rescue. All animal parts are legally and sustainably obtained.
